About Rue de Chic

Rue de Chic is a concept that evolved during my stay in France. I got fascinated by the "chic" of French and European fashion in general, which seemed completely different from the American experience. My exposure to high fashion as a freelance model in France inspired the creation of an avenue to dress chic and look polished for less.

How did you get started in doing what you do? How long have you been creating?
I've been creating now for about 5 years. After starting out predominantly featuring unique fashion accessories, Rue de Chic has since blossomed into a fully fledged Clothing and Accessories store for Men (Rdc Homme) and Women with an accompanying Blog (www.ruedechic.com/blog) which attracts fans and followers across the world. Rue de Chic's online store not only features my designs but easy to wear pieces from other designers as well.
Where do you get your inspiration?
I get my inspiration anywhere from travel to architecture. I've always believed that the art of "chic" is all about details. The right accessories in the right color will always enhance your dressing. My mission with Rue de Chic is to create fashion at affordable prices using resources from different cultural backgrounds. Our goal is to inspire confidence and happiness in every individual that buys and wears our products.
What was your first creation? Do you have a favourite?
My first creation was a leather dress called "The Mercer Dress". I still remember wanting to do something unexpected with leather. The shocking turquoise blue color is the star of the show so it was important to stay clean and streamlined with the rest of the design. I decided to use an exposed black zipper in the back while going with slightly exaggerated shoulders for a subtle lift. The inspiration was a powerful working woman who was not afraid to stand out. The result was breathtaking.
What have you created recently?
I'm still working with a lot of leather because I think they're such investment pieces and if you take care of them, they'll literally last a lifetime. I've done motorcycle jackets and given them a modern twist so you can easily pair them with jeans or the girliest of dresses. I've taken the classic pencil skirt and added a little edge because of the material and I've also played with some old school style structured bags and modernized them so that they fit with ease with today's woman's everyday look.
